INTRODUCTION
This Applicant Data Consent Notice ("Notice") is provided by Qatar National Bank (Q.P.S.C.) ("we", "us", "our") to inform you about how we collect, use, share, and protect your personal data as a potential candidate for employment opportunities with us. This Notice applies to all potential candidates who interact with us through our website, other websites, recruitment agencies, or via direct communication with us.  
DATA CONTROLLER
Qatar National Bank (Q.P.S.C.) headquartered in Doha, State of Qatar, is the data controller responsible for your personal data. As the data controller, we determine the purposes and means of processing your personal data, and are responsible for ensuring that all processing activities comply with applicable data protection laws. We are responsible for the technical and organizational measures to safeguard your personal data and uphold your rights as outlined in this privacy notice.
HOW WE COLLECT YOUR PERSONAL DATA
We collect your personal data through three primary channels

  • Direct application via our website
  • Profile shared by a recruitment agency
  • Direct referral / email to our Human Resources Department

TYPES OF PERSONAL DATA WE COLLECT
Depending on the channel you apply through, we may collect and process the following categories of personal data about you:
•    Identification information (for example, name, date of birth, national ID, passport details).

  • Contact information (for example, country of residence, address, phone number, email, spouse details)
  • Professional information (for example, job title, department, performance records)
  • Financial information (for example, current salary, deferrals / options, benefits etc)
  • Education and certification information
  • References
  • Any other information you choose to provide in your application or interviews

If your application is successful, the information you provide will be retained as part of your employee file. If your application is unsuccessful, your information will be kept for as long as necessary to fulfill the purposes for which it was collected, to comply with our legal obligations, and to support our legitimate business interests. The retention period may vary depending on the nature of the information, the purposes of processing, and other relevant factors. We regularly review our data retention practices to ensure that we only retain personal data for appropriate periods. Upon expiration of the applicable retention period your data will be deleted in accordance with our data retention policies and applicable law.
SPECIAL CATEGORIES OF PERSONAL DATA
We generally do not process special categories of personal data (also known as sensitive personal data) in our recruitment process. In the event such data is voluntarily provided by you, we will handle in compliance with applicable data protection laws, this includes processing the data with your explicit consent or if permitted by the law, and solely for the purposes relevant to the recruitment process or to fulfil our legal obligations. We maintain appropriate safeguards and security measures to protect any special category of data that may come into our possession.
THIRD PARTY DATA SHARING & INTERNATIONAL TRANSFERS
We may share your personal data with the following; all third parties are risk assessed and required to maintain confidentiality and security of your personal data in accordance with the applicable laws.

  • Other Entities/ Subsidiaries/ Affiliates within QNB Group
  • Third party service providers (e.g. payroll processors, benefits providers)
  • Regulatory and Government Authorities
  • Professional Advisors ( e.g. Lawyers and Accountants)

Due to our global operations, we may transfer your personal data to countries outside your local jurisdiction, when we do, we ensure appropriate safeguards are in place such as Data Transfer Agreements / Standard Contractual Clauses.
DATA SECURITY
We have implemented appropriate technical and organizational measures to protect your personal data against unauthorized or unlawful processing, accidental loss, destruction, or damage.

YOUR RIGHTS
You have the following rights as per Group Standards;

  • Right to access your personal data
  • Right to rectification of inaccurate data
  • Right to erasure ( You can request deletion of your personal data before our standard retention period expires by details provided in the Contact Information)
  • Right to data portability
  • Right to object to processing
  • Right to withdraw consent ( where processing is based on consent only)
